#BCE37C Color Information

#BCE37C is a light color. The closest websafe version is #BCE37C. A complement of this color would be #A47DE3, perceived brightness is 0.80, and the grayscale version is #AFAFAF.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 83°,a saturation of 65%, and a lightness of 69%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 83°, a saturation of 45%, and a value of 89%.

In a RGB color space, #BCE37C is composed of 74% red, 89%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17% cyan, 0% magenta, 45% yellow and 11%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 67.48, x: 0.3766, and y: 0.4672.
